Primark is making the most of the revival of physical shopping post-pandemic and after announcing expansion in Portugal last week, its attention is now on Romania with the still-fast-growing fashion and lifestyle retailer set to open its third story there in early August.



It will be the first Primark store in the western part of the country, located in Iulius Town Timișoara mixed-use project.

The peak-summer opening also targets the upcoming busy autumn back-to-school season, it noted.

This opening comes 18 months after the Anglo-Irish retailer entered Romania with its first two stores in ParkLake Shopping Centre and AFI Cotroceni, Bucharest, respectively. 

And it said the latest store “marks an important moment… as the retailer continues its ambitious expansion plans in Central and Eastern Europe”.

The Timișoara store will span 3,200 sq m on the first floor of the shopping centre, offering trend-led fashion as well as everyday essentials across womenswear, menswear, kidswear, beauty and homeware, it said.

The store will also feature the brand’s sustainable ‘Primark Cares’ label. Already, 55% of its clothes are made using recycled or more sustainably sourced materials and the retailer confirmed it’s committed to making this 100% by 2030.

Maciej Podwojski, Head of Sales, Central and Eastern Europe (CEE) at Primark, said: “We know our customers in the western region of Romania were travelling abroad to visit Primark stores, so this opening will bring the brand closer to them.”

He added that CEE “is an important growth region for Primark” and it recently opened its first store in Hungary, becoming its sixth market in the region, where it now operates 13 stores. 

As well as Timișoara, Primark will open two further stores in the region later this year, with locations in Bydgoszcz, Poland and a second location in Prague, Czech Republic.
